Most hydrophilic coatings consist of a loosely cross-linked polymer coating that will readily uptake liquid when exposed to a source. Chemical groups that tend to make substances hydrophilic include ionic (charged) groups and groups that contain oxygen or nitrogen atoms. Hydrophilic membranes are basically nonporous films that breathe via ‘osmotic potential’ by adsorbing and desorbing the vapour molecules and then conveying them to the other side, much like cells in human body allow diffusion of monomolecular and ionic species through their membrane walls. A hydrophilic colloid, or hydrocolloid, is defined as a colloid system in which the colloid particles are hydrophilic polymers dispersed in water.
